About N-[2-[2-fluoroethyl(methyl)amino]-[1,2,4]triazolo[1,5-a]pyridin-7-yl]-1-methyl-4-(morpholine-4-carbonyl)pyrazole-5-carboxamide

N-[2-[2-fluoroethyl(methyl)amino]-[1,2,4]triazolo[1,5-a]pyridin-7-yl]-1-methyl-4-(morpholine-4-carbonyl)pyrazole-5-carboxamide (PubChem CID 57378392) has the molecular formula C19H23FN8O3 and a molecular weight of 430.44 g/mol. Its IUPAC name is N-[2-[2-fluoroethyl(methyl)amino]-[1,2,4]triazolo[1,5-a]pyridin-7-yl]-1-methyl-4-(morpholine-4-carbonyl)pyrazole-5-carboxamide.
